英文摘要 | atomic force microscopy (afm) was used for in-situ observation of nanoscale morphological transformations during the ageing step in sol-gel synthesis. silica, alumina and silica-alumina samples with different si/al ratios were prepared from inorganic salt precursors and geled at low ph. silica and silica-alumina samples formed branch-like gel network made of nanometer-sized clusters. during ageing at room temperature, the overall structure of the gel network remained unchanged but the clusters underwent phase transformation, coaslesence, coarsening, fragmentation, as well as dissolution resulting in the internal restructuring of the gel material. morphological transformation associated with crystallization of pseudo-boehmite phase was observed for the alumina samples. these nanometer-scale processes are expected to play a key role in dictating the material properties of the final sol-gel product. |
